- The distance between Studsgård, Denmark and Chitral, Pakistan is approximately 5,139 km or 3,194 mi.
- To reach Studsgård in this distance one would set out from Chitral bearing 316.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Studsgård bearing 268.4° or W .
- Studsgård has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Chitral has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Studsgård is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Chitral is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ual average temperature is 8.3 °C (15°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.9 °C (12.4°F) less in Studsgård.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 368.1 mm (14.5 in) more which is equivalent to 368.1 l/m² (9.03 US gal/ft²) or 3,681,000 l/ha (393,523 US gal/ac) more. About 1 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.1° lower in Studsgård than in Chitral.
